NB Bancorp is the parent company of Needham Bank, a community bank based in Needham, Massachusetts. It offers everyday banking services like checking and savings accounts, mortgages, home equity loans, and business loans. The bank mainly serves individuals, families, and small-to-medium-sized businesses in the greater Boston area and surrounding New England communities. NB Bancorp makes money primarily by collecting interest on loans — especially residential and commercial real estate loans — while paying lower interest rates on customer deposits. The bank operates a network of branches concentrated in eastern Massachusetts, and its roughly $1 billion market cap puts it firmly in the community bank category. Its local brand recognition and long history in the Boston suburbs give it a degree of customer loyalty, but rising interest rates and competition from larger national banks remain ongoing pressures. The key risk going forward is managing the spread between what it earns on loans and what it pays on deposits as interest rate conditions shift.
